2-Aminopyrazine acts as a raw material in a four-component synthesis of imidazolidines. It is also used as an intermediate in synthetic chemistry. In addition, 2-aminopyrazine can be reacted with α-ketohydroximoyl chlorides to form 3-nitrosoimidazo[1,2-a]pyrazines.
2-Aminopyrazine is a synthetic intermediate useful for pharmaceutical synthesis. It is used to synthesize favipiravir and substrate in a four-component synthesis of imidazolidines.

General procedure for the synthesis of aminopyrazine from 2-cyanopyrazine: 30 g of 20% sodium hydroxide solution and 100 ml of sodium hypochlorite solution were added to a 500 ml three-necked flask, and 2-cyanopyrazine (21 g, 0.2 mol) was added slowly at room temperature, and the reaction was stirred for 1 hour. Subsequently, the reaction system was warmed up to 50-60°C and the reaction was continued for 4 hours. After completion of the reaction, extraction was carried out with dichloromethane (4 x 200 ml), the organic phases were combined and dried over anhydrous sodium sulfate. The dried organic phase was filtered and concentrated under reduced pressure to give 15.7 g of white solid product in 82.6% yield.
